Plymouth Road, RM16 Grays. Sold prices
10 registered sales on Plymouth Road since February 2024, dominated by flats and maisonettes (80% of activity). Average sale price £288,300. That's 27% below the RM16 area average of £396,647.

What Plymouth Road is like
Plymouth Road is almost entirely flat / maisonette. That accounts for 8 of the 10 recorded sales (80%).
Leasehold is common on this street (80% of sales).
Sold prices have ranged from £215,000 to £485,000, with a median of £260,000.
